Nouakchott: Organizing Marches in Solidarity With the Palestinian People

On Monday 11 December, the Mauritanian capital, Nouakchott, witnessed massive solidarity marches in support of the Palestinian cause, denouncing the blatant violations committed against the Palestinian people, and in response to an international demand called for by the Palestinian factions.

The demonstrators, who gathered in front of the Embassy of the United States of America, demanded, through large banners, an immediate ceasefire in the Gaza Strip, the entry of necessary supplies into it, and the lifting of all forms of siege.

Local elected representatives, imams, workers from various public and private sectors, and civil society associations participated in the solidarity stand. They were united by the goal and united by the issue that remained the main concern of all free people in the world.

The participants in the demonstration carried various slogans, all of which focused on championing and supporting the Palestinian cause and its centrality to the Mauritanian people, denouncing in the strongest terms the genocide, forced displacement, and aggressive violations against them that the brotherly Palestinian people are being subjected to.
